
The Nelson Tasman Vulnerable Housing Network (VHN) is a community-led initiative with the vision of ‘everybody lives in a healthy, affordable, and appropriate home.’
VHN was set up after Community Action Nelson (CAN) convened an initial hui in July 2022 that identified a need for an ongoing vulnerable housing network in response to the local housing crisis. VHN is supported by a Steering Group with members that represent the community sector and its partners in Nelson City Council and the DIA.
Network objectives:
- Strengthen relationships, information flows/education and connections across those working with people/whanau experiencing housing vulnerability.
- Greater shared understanding of available services and collaborative activities underway to support people experiencing housing vulnerability
- Identify gaps in services/support provision and implement some possible collaborative community-led solutions
- Identify ways to improve co-ordination within the sector
- Focus on housing vulnerability for renters and those living without adequate accommodation.
All are welcome to attend the network’s forums that are held four times a year.
